Output 75f521f83916b826503768ba08df05d7c5ca2b9bac95a902bfe0e57a40c11a80:1

value
400000
script pubkey
OP_0 OP_PUSHBYTES_20 369f224696c7c531877c58ec9424c114faec99e1
address
bc1qx60jy35kclznrpmutrkfgfxpznawex0p5h5pv6
transaction
75f521f83916b826503768ba08df05d7c5ca2b9bac95a902bfe0e57a40c11a80
spent
true